    Shadow of Intent is my personal favorite band atm. The album this is off, Melancholy, is possibly my favorite album of all time. It combines elements of deathcore, black metal, progressive metal, and symphonic metal into this crazy concept album that sort of plays out like a horror movie. Basically it’s about this demonic goddess called the Gravesinger who hates humanity and curses them with a plague of mass suicide. The protagonist is introduced in track 4, Underneath a Sullen Moon (my favorite song on the album, and a song that has some of my favorite lyrics of all time), whose narrative begins with them giving into the curse and committing suicide. Oudenophobia is the next song, and they wake up in what I basically perceive to be purgatory, causing them to question their religion and reject the Christian God. From there they reject their fate in purgatory, and seek out this deity of sorts who grants them passage to the over world in exchange for them repenting for all their wrong doings as a mortal (I believe at least). The catch however is that upon their revival, they are immortal and retain the same timeless existence they would have had in purgatory. The deity then opens the veil, allowing them to return to earth. They find it desolate of life, as all of humanity had been wiped out by the gravesinger’s plague. The album ends with them being forced to roam this desolate earth for eternity. There are some elements of the story that are up for interpretation, but the basic just is pretty much widely agreed upon from the looks of other comments. There are also some really interesting parallels with depression and faith, making it an album filled with depth. Would highly recommend checking out the whole album in your spare time, but if you wanna do more reactions I would suggest the singles: Barren and Breathless Macrocosm, Malediction, and Embracing Nocturnal Damnation. Each of them make for good reactions and represent different sounds in the album.
